About the job Senior PHP Developer
Our client, one of Europes largest resale platforms operating on several markets, is looking for a Senior PHP Engineer to join their hardworking team of like-minded conscious colleagues dedicated to reducing fashion industrys impact on the planet and promoting a less wasteful lifestyle.
How you will make an impact:
As a Senior PHP Engineer, your contribution will be instrumental in their team's mission to create an event-based distributed micro-service-oriented software environment that has a profound impact on millions of clients across diverse European markets. Leveraging your expertise in PHP, you will play a pivotal role in planning and developing this cutting-edge infrastructure, revolutionizing the way their clients interact with their services. By collaborating closely with cross-functional teams and delivering scalable, high-performance solutions, you will leave a lasting mark on the digital landscape, shaping the future of their clients' experiences.
Responsibilities:
- Participate in planning, designing, and development phases of event-based distributed micro-service-oriented software products.
- Improves code structure and architecture in service of testability and maintainability.
- Writes, co-writes, and reviews documentation of design and support (e.g., design diagrams, API definitions, monitoring thresholds, troubleshooting guides, etc.).
- Works with the team and adjacent teams to solve problems. Escalates problems that have a broader scope.
Requirements:
- 5+ years of experience with PHP
- Experience with Yii2/Laravel/Symfony
- Expertise with MySQL
- Expertise with RabbitMQ /Kafka/Redis
- Strong experience in OOP and SOLID principles
- A clear understanding of architectural patterns and best coding practices
- Solid problem-solving and analytical skills
- Self-motivated and able to work independently
- Excellent communication skills in both Bulgarian and English
Nice to have:
- Concurrency and distributed systems
- Experience with high-traffic web applications
- Experience with Docker/Kubernetes
- Experience with Node.js
- Understanding of CI/CD principles
What is it for you:
- Competitive remuneration
- Career growth opportunities in an international company
- Working alongside growth-minded people
- Additional Health Insurance
- Food Vouchers 200 BGN
- Multisport/Coolfit card
JK Recruitment activities are based on Recruitment licenses No 3374 and No
3375 from 1.08.2022.